Cruise Administration Services Inc. (CASI), a Carnival Cruise Line entity in the Philippines currently has an Associate, System Administrator role available. Only candidates located in the Philippines to apply.
Job Summary:
This role is responsible for day-to-day user access administration and basic system maintenance within Oracle E-Business Suite. This role focuses on user provisioning and deprovisioning, maintaining access controls, and performing minor configuration updates (e.g., Purchasing ship-to locations). The position provides first-level support to end users, ensures compliance with access policies, and maintains accurate documentation of system changes.
Key Accountabilities:
- Manage Oracle EBS user access, including user creation, modification, and deactivation, ensuring alignment with company policies.
- Maintain and update user roles and responsibilities based on approved requests, ensuring compliance with segregation of duties and audit requirements.
- Perform basic Oracle system maintenance, including minor configuration updates (e.g., Purchasing ship-to locations, lookup values, profile options as assigned).
- Provide end-user support for access-related issues and general Oracle navigation questions; log and track incidents to resolution.
- Assist with access reviews and audits (SOX controls) by validating user roles and supporting documentation.
- Maintain documentation for user access procedures, configuration updates, and standard operating processes.
- Support routine system monitoring and escalate issues to technical teams when necessary.
- Perform other duties as assigned.

What We Do
CCL Industries Inc. employs approximately 26,000 people operating 213 production facilities in 43 countries with corporate offices in Toronto, Canada, and Framingham, Massachusetts. CCL is the world’s largest converter of pressure sensitive and specialty extruded film materials for a wide range of decorative, instructional, functional and security applications for government institutions and large global customers in the consumer packaging, healthcare & chemicals, consumer electronic device and automotive markets. Extruded & laminated plastic tubes, aluminum aerosols & specialty bottles, folded instructional leaflets, precision decorated & die cut components, electronic displays, polymer bank note substrate and other complementary products and services are sold in parallel to specific end-use markets. Avery is the world’s largest supplier of labels, specialty converted media and software solutions for short-run digital printing applications for businesses and consumers available alongside complementary products sold through distributors, mass market stores and e-commerce retailers. Checkpoint is a leading developer of RF and RFID based technology systems for loss prevention and inventory management applications, including labeling and tagging solutions, for the retail and apparel industries worldwide. Innovia is a leading global producer of specialty, high-performance, multi-layer, surface-engineered films for label, packaging and security applications. The Company is partly backward integrated into materials science with capabilities in polymer extrusion, adhesive development, coating & lamination, surface engineering and metallurgy, deployed as needed across the four business segments.
